Japanese Black Lacquer Bo Dansu From Tsuruoka, Yamagata - Meiji Period Style - Temple Jar rounded shoulder that tapers toThis exceptional Japanese Bo Dansu chest dates from the late Meiji period and originates from Tsuruoka in Yamagata Prefecture, a region celebrated for producing some of Japan's finest lacquered tansu. Finished in rich black lacquer over cryptomeria wood, the chest is distinguished by its elaborate repouss ironwork, a hallmark of Tsuruoka craftsmanship.
